Did you know that Respiratory Syncytial Virus, also known as RSV, is the leading cause of hospital stays for babies in their first year? As cold, flu and RSV season creeps in, help protect infants and children by washing your hands frequently, avoiding others when they are sick, staying home when you are sick, cover sneezes and coughs, and disinfect surfaces.
